How the Hermantown Public-School Landscape Breaks Down

Hermantown, MN enrolls 2,118 students across 5 public schools reporting to the National Center for Education Statistics. The average student-teacher ratio across the city is 14.7:1, and the composite quality score, derived from student-teacher ratio, counselor access, gifted-program availability, and CRDC attendance data, averages 43/100. Hermantown student-teacher ratio is 14.7:1 — near the typical range (US average ~15.7) — aligned with the U.S. average of approximately 15.7:1

student-teacher ratio is the simplest comparative metric but it does not capture the full picture: the ratio counts FTE classroom teachers against total enrollment, push-in specialists, English-language aides, special-education co-teachers, and counselors are not included in most reporting Variation between sub-units within Hermantown is typically wider than the Hermantown-aggregate figure suggests.
